Buyer’s Guide: What to Consider

Choosing the right turbine paint sprayer for automotive work depends on power, portability, and paint compatibility. This guide covers key factors to help you decide.

  • Turbine Stages: More stages (e.g., 3-stage, 5-stage) mean higher PSI and better atomization for thicker paints like urethane and enamel.
  • Spray Gun Features: Look for adjustable pattern control (round to fan) and non-bleed design for consistent, professional finishes on auto panels.
  • Paint Compatibility: Ensure the system handles both water-based and solvent-based paints, including primers and clear coats for automotive projects.
  • Portability & Hose Length: A portable unit with a long hose (e.g., 25 ft) and a sturdy case allows easy movement around your workspace without a compressor.
  • Transfer Efficiency: Higher transfer efficiency (80-90%) reduces overspray and paint waste, saving you money on materials over time.
